Located in the heart of the City Center, the Mankato Civic Center, formerly Verizon Center, has established itself as one of the Midwest's premier centers for meetings, events, and entertainment. With our 6,500 seat Arena, 2,200 seat flexible Grand Hall, state-of-the-art Convention Center, and unique Reception and Banquet Halls, we can deliver any event that you can imagine. With over 70,000 square feet of flexible meeting and event space, the Mankato Civic Center Center is equipped to host a multitude of events. Owned and operated by the City of Mankato, the Mankato Civic Center opened in 1995 with the hopes of revitalizing downtown Mankato, MN and generate a substantial regional economic impact. The economic impact now exceeds over $40,000,000+ annually. The Mankato Civic Center is also home to the Minnesota State University, Mankato Mavericks division one Men's and Women's hockey teams. The Mankato Civic Center staff also oversees the Vetter Stone Amphitheater at Riverfront Park. The Vetter Stone Amphitheater was named a top outdoor stage for concert goers in or near the Twin Cities and was recently named the fourth best outdoor music venue in Minnesota by the Star Tribune. The review complimented the amphitheater's tiered limestone slab seating, grass lawn and the location of its beer and food tents. Also cited, was the stage's theater-quality, woodsy setting and proximity to Mankato's historic downtown.
